Web pickleball courts measure 44 feet long and 20 feet wide, including the court’s boundary lines. Not only is it durable, it’s fairly cheap to install. Web sportmaster pickleball court surfaces can be installed indoors or outdoors, on asphalt or concrete. Asphalt pickleball courts might be the most popular choice for outdoor facilities. The base is asphalt or concrete, and picklemaster is idea for both indoor and outdoor applications. Asphalt is made by mixing aggregate (small stones or gravel).
